Abstract

Maize crop is being suffering from many biotic and abiotic stresses and among the biotic stresses diseases causes the major loss of the crop. Among the diseases Fusarium stalk rot caused by Fusarium verticillioides is one of the important disease has to be managed in order to reduce the yield losses. The main objective of this study is to find out the resistant sources of maize which can be used for resistant breeding programme. In our study 50 inbred lines and 50 hybrids were screened against F. verticillioides during Kharif 2018 at college of agriculture V C Farm Mandya. Out of 50 maize inbred lines only 5 lines were scored as resistant and 19 lines were moderately resistant. Out of 50 maize hybrids none of them were resistant and 10 hybrids were moderately resistance. The checks CM 202 (Resistant check) and 30-B07 (Susceptible check) showed resistant and susceptible reaction against F. verticillioides.
